Unmasking Fakes and Inferior Power Banks

Power banks are essential for keeping your devices juiced up on the go. , Sadly, the market is flooded with subpar power banks that offer minimal performance. To navigate this landscape safely, look for these warning indicators of bad power bank:

  • Unbelievably cheap deals: If it sounds like an incredible bargain, there's a strong possibility it's not worth your money.
  • Clumsy design: A good power bank should be well-made and sturdy. Pay attention to the seams, buttons, and overall feel.
  • Vague specifications: Legitimate brands clearly state their capacity, output, and features. Look for logos from reputable organizations.
